I had an iLok failure a month or two back, and started the thread that Rail linked to above. It took 5 days to get a replacement from PACE, not counting the afternoon I overnighted my iLok to them. Two of those days were a weekend. Even if the turnaround was two days instead of five it would not be satisfying. If we had a temporary license for each plugin already deposited specifically for this purpose, and a spare iLok in a drawer, we would have everything we need to keep working no matter what day or time an iLok self destructs. The current plan which requires us to contact each manufacturer who holds our registrations is so obviously flawed that I wonder what level of disrespect we consumers are held in.

Within the current plan, Digi's willingness to react quickly is a great thing. Not all manufacturers are as concerned nor do they maintain 24 hour phone lines. Email (PACE's prefered method of communication) is much worse. The plan is flawed.

If your iLok fails:
1. Contact PACE for an RMA#. Once you send them the broken iLok, they will replace it within two days.
2. Contact your plugin vendors. They will deposit temporary authorizations in your iLok.com account.
3. Move your temporary authorizations to your backup iLok.
4. Within a few days you should have the original iLok replaced by PACE.
I have the plugin bundle that I got with my HD3, Massive Pack 2.0, and Waves. Will I still need to call all the individual plugin vendors if I need temporary authorizations? Yikes. Maybe my client who's session won't open can help me at the phone banks .

Also, If I get an RMA and I send in my broken iLok to Pace, will the replacement they send me back have all my authorizations on it???

Yes, even though you got some of your plugins via a bundle, you will still have to call EACH vendor separately, a lousy solution to say the least. I got some of mine through a bundle as well. Digidesign can only upload licenses for the plugins they make or directly distribute (like Line 6 stuff etc.) So I can't stress enough for you to start TODAY making a phone number list of all your vendors. DO NOT depend on email if you want to get back to work quickly.

The iLok you get back from PACE will have all the authorizations on it. That's the plan anyway, I still do NOT have mine back, so that blows the 2 day turnaround out of the water. I do as of TODAY have all the temporary licenses I need to work. But even that took three days.
